I honestly don't see any stuttering at all, did you delete cache and try a new conf.ini? Whether I run single gtx580 or 4way SLI it's the smoothest it's ever been and SLI now finally works the way it should! I can also now use the MeshShowLod=1 setting to fix the LOD issue (disapearing planes) and don't get stutters, just a slightly lower frame rate.

I had a few strange stutters before I deleted the cache folder so give that a go.

sounds like your patch hasnt been installed correctly

the very few here (other then you mentioning it in another thread recently), who did have significant issues like that (lockup at startup, return of stutters etc) didnt use a clean CoD install to add the last patch on. either redo the magic 5 step that others are using (revert to steam default, cache clean, use winrar, anti viri off, etc..), or just wait for an official steam installed patch somewhere down the line (shouldnt be to long now).

I had problems along this line previous patch.
In the end I deinstalled then hunted for file and folders that stay behind.
Then I dit a regedit search for cliffssofdover found two keys remouved them and reinstalled.
after that all was wel again.
